A divergent approach to benzylisoquinoline-type and oxoaporphine alkaloids via regioselective direct ring metalation of alkoxy isoquinolines

Methoxy- and benzyloxy-substituted isoquinolines are regioselectively metalated at C-1 with the Knochel-Hauser base, subsequent trapping with aromatic aldehydes gives aryl(isoquinolin-1-yl)carbinols as building blocks for divergent syntheses of different types of benzylisoquinoline alkaloids. Photochemical cyclization of ortho-bromo analogues under reductive conditions gives oxoaporphine alkaloids. Nine benzylisoquinoline alkaloids and two oxoaporphine alkaloids were obtained in two or three steps from appropriate isoquinolines.
New synthesis of 1-[(3,4-dimethoxyphenyl)methoxymethyl]-6,7-dimethoxyisoquinoline (setigerine), a naturally occurring alkaloid, and some derivatives of papaverine

A novel and improved synthetic route for the preparation of the new alkaloid setigerine, isolated from Papaver setigerum DC, and some new 3,4-dihydropapaverine and papaverine derivatives is reported. This method is based on the side chain chlorination of 1-benzyl-3,4-dihydroisoquinolines using N-chlorosuccinimide (NCS) and subsequent reaction with sodium methoxide in methanol to give the corresponding isoquinolines.
